Getting Started with Amibroker Data

Embarking on your adventure with Amibroker necessitates a solid grasp of data processing. Initially, you’ll need to get the basic data records. These often come in the form of CSV records, which Amibroker can simply ingest. Ensure the layout of your data is aligned with Amibroker's needs – typically Open, High, Low, Close, and Volume data. Here’s a quick look to start:

  • Get data from a reputable source.
  • Set up a new database in Amibroker.
  • Load your data to the system.
  • Check the loaded data for correctness.

Don't forget that data quality is critical for reliable assessment Amibroker Data Feeder and effective market strategies.

Amibroker Data Feeder Setup & Troubleshooting

Setting up and resolving issues with your Amibroker data input can sometimes be challenging. This guide covers typical setup procedures and possible troubleshooting steps. Initially, verify your data vendor’s connection details are precise, including the URL, username, and key. Next, load the data template correctly within Amibroker's settings. Give heed to the data interval specified – it must correspond to the desired charting resolution. If you're seeing issues, check the Amibroker journal file for specific error notifications. Commonly, a simple reboot of both Amibroker and your data vendor's system can fix slight issues.

  • Confirm your internet link.
  • Review firewall configurations.
  • Consult the Amibroker help files for detailed assistance.
